vue 输入框内容控制

只能输入数字
<el-input onkeyup="value=value.replace(/[^\d]/g,'')" v-model.number="a"></el-input>
 
 只能输入整数和小数(有个问题就是小数点和小数限制不住)
<el-input oninput="value=value.replace(/[^0-9.]/g,'')" v-model="a"></el-input>  
解决方案
<el-input-number v-model="a"  :min="0" :controls="false" :precision="2" style="width:100%"></el-input-number>
posted @ 2021-01-22 15:10  吃不棒的胖胖糖  阅读(240)  评论(0编辑  收藏  举报